機器視覺是近年來快速發(fā)展的領(lǐng)域,許多優(yōu)秀的開發(fā)平臺涌現(xiàn)出來。這些平臺各有特點,可以幫助開發(fā)者更高效地進行圖像處理、目標識別和模式識別等工作。本文將介紹一些好的開發(fā)平臺,讓你對機器視覺有更全面的了解。

1、機器視覺方面有哪些好的開發(fā)平臺各有什么特點

機器視覺方面有哪些好的開發(fā)平臺各有什么特點

機器視覺是人工智能領(lǐng)域中的一個重要分支,它利用計算機視覺技術(shù)和模式識別算法,使計算機能夠理解和解釋圖像或視頻數(shù)據(jù)。在機器視覺的開發(fā)過程中,選擇一個好的開發(fā)平臺是非常重要的,因為它能夠提供強大的功能和便捷的開發(fā)環(huán)境。下面我將介紹一些好的機器視覺開發(fā)平臺,并介紹它們各自的特點。

我們來說說OpenCV。OpenCV是一個開源的計算機視覺庫,它提供了豐富的圖像處理和計算機視覺算法。OpenCV具有跨平臺的特點,可以在多種操作系統(tǒng)上運行,包括Windows、Linux和Mac OS。它支持多種編程語言,如C++、Python和Java,這使得開發(fā)者可以根據(jù)自己的喜好選擇編程語言。OpenCV還提供了大量的示例代碼和文檔,這使得開發(fā)者能夠快速上手,并且可以在開發(fā)過程中遇到問題時進行參考。OpenCV還有一個活躍的社區(qū),開發(fā)者可以在社區(qū)中交流經(jīng)驗和解決問題。

接下來是TensorFlow。TensorFlow是由Google開發(fā)的一個開源機器學(xué)習(xí)框架,它提供了豐富的機器學(xué)習(xí)和深度學(xué)習(xí)算法。TensorFlow具有強大的計算能力和靈活的架構(gòu),可以在多種硬件平臺上運行,包括CPU、GPU和TPU。TensorFlow支持多種編程語言,如Python、C++和Java,這使得開發(fā)者可以根據(jù)自己的需求選擇編程語言。TensorFlow還提供了豐富的工具和庫,如TensorBoard和Keras,這些工具和庫可以幫助開發(fā)者更好地進行模型訓(xùn)練和調(diào)試。TensorFlow還有一個龐大的社區(qū),開發(fā)者可以在社區(qū)中分享自己的經(jīng)驗和學(xué)習(xí)他人的經(jīng)驗。

還有一個不得不提的是PyTorch。PyTorch是一個由Facebook開發(fā)的開源機器學(xué)習(xí)框架,它提供了易于使用的API和靈活的計算圖構(gòu)建方式。PyTorch支持動態(tài)計算圖,這意味著開發(fā)者可以在運行時動態(tài)地構(gòu)建和修改計算圖,這使得開發(fā)過程更加靈活和高效。PyTorch還提供了豐富的工具和庫,如TorchVision和TorchText,這些工具和庫可以幫助開發(fā)者更好地進行圖像處理和自然語言處理。PyTorch還有一個活躍的社區(qū),開發(fā)者可以在社區(qū)中交流經(jīng)驗和解決問題。

我們來說說Caffe。Caffe是一個由伯克利視覺與學(xué)習(xí)中心開發(fā)的開源深度學(xué)習(xí)框架,它專注于卷積神經(jīng)網(wǎng)絡(luò)和計算機視覺任務(wù)。Caffe具有高效的計算能力和簡潔的架構(gòu),可以快速地進行模型訓(xùn)練和推理。Caffe支持多種編程語言,如C++、Python和MATLAB,這使得開發(fā)者可以根據(jù)自己的需求選擇編程語言。Caffe還提供了豐富的模型庫和預(yù)訓(xùn)練模型,這些模型可以幫助開發(fā)者更好地進行圖像分類、目標檢測和語義分割等任務(wù)。Caffe還有一個活躍的社區(qū),開發(fā)者可以在社區(qū)中分享自己的經(jīng)驗和學(xué)習(xí)他人的經(jīng)驗。

以上就是一些好的機器視覺開發(fā)平臺及其特點。選擇一個適合自己的開發(fā)平臺并不是唯一的選擇,還需要根據(jù)自己的需求和技術(shù)背景來進行評估。希望以上內(nèi)容對你有所幫助!

2、機器視覺和互聯(lián)網(wǎng)開發(fā)哪個好

機器視覺和互聯(lián)網(wǎng)開發(fā)哪個好

機器視覺和互聯(lián)網(wǎng)開發(fā)哪個好?

嘿,大家好!今天我們來聊聊這個有趣的話題:機器視覺和互聯(lián)網(wǎng)開發(fā),哪個更好呢?這可是個讓人頭疼的問題,因為兩者都有自己的優(yōu)勢和魅力。別擔(dān)心,我會盡力給大家提供一些觀點,幫助你們做出選擇。

我們來看看機器視覺。機器視覺是一門研究如何使機器能夠“看”的技術(shù)。它可以讓機器像人類一樣通過攝像頭獲取圖像,并且對圖像進行分析和處理。這項技術(shù)在許多領(lǐng)域都有廣泛的應(yīng)用,比如自動駕駛、智能安防、醫(yī)療影像等等。想想看,如果你是一個對未來科技充滿好奇心的人,那么機器視覺絕對是個令人興奮的領(lǐng)域。你可以參與到一些令人驚嘆的項目中,為人類創(chuàng)造更多的便利和安全。

機器視覺也面臨一些挑戰(zhàn)。它需要大量的數(shù)據(jù)和算法支持,這就需要你具備一定的數(shù)學(xué)和編程能力。機器視覺的發(fā)展還面臨一些和隱私問題。比如,人臉識別技術(shù)的使用可能引發(fā)一些爭議,因為它涉及到個人隱私和數(shù)據(jù)安全的問題。如果你選擇機器視覺,你需要時刻關(guān)注這些問題,并且努力尋找解決方案。

接下來,我們來看看互聯(lián)網(wǎng)開發(fā)?;ヂ?lián)網(wǎng)開發(fā)是指通過互聯(lián)網(wǎng)技術(shù)來構(gòu)建和維護網(wǎng)站、應(yīng)用程序等的過程?;ヂ?lián)網(wǎng)開發(fā)是一個非常熱門的領(lǐng)域,因為它給人們帶來了許多便利和娛樂。如果你喜歡設(shè)計和編程,并且對用戶體驗有著獨特的見解,那么互聯(lián)網(wǎng)開發(fā)可能是你的不二選擇。你可以參與到一些有趣的項目中,為用戶創(chuàng)造更好的在線體驗。

互聯(lián)網(wǎng)開發(fā)也有一些挑戰(zhàn)?;ヂ?lián)網(wǎng)開發(fā)的技術(shù)更新非???,你需要不斷學(xué)習(xí)和跟進最新的技術(shù)趨勢?;ヂ?lián)網(wǎng)開發(fā)的競爭非常激烈,你需要具備一定的創(chuàng)新能力和市場洞察力?;ヂ?lián)網(wǎng)開發(fā)也需要良好的團隊合作能力,因為一個成功的項目往往需要多個人的共同努力。

機器視覺和互聯(lián)網(wǎng)開發(fā)都有各自的優(yōu)勢和挑戰(zhàn)。選擇哪個更好取決于你的興趣和職業(yè)目標。如果你對未來科技充滿好奇,并且愿意面對一些技術(shù)和挑戰(zhàn),那么機器視覺可能是你的選擇。如果你喜歡設(shè)計和編程,并且對用戶體驗有獨特的見解,那么互聯(lián)網(wǎng)開發(fā)可能更適合你。無論你選擇哪個,記住要不斷學(xué)習(xí)和提升自己的技能,這樣你才能在這個快速發(fā)展的時代中保持競爭力。

好了,今天的話題就到這里。希望大家能從中獲得一些啟發(fā),并且能夠做出明智的選擇。謝謝大家的閱讀,我們下次再見!